The Story of an Artist on Munster Records.
My official rating upon careful listening: 5 Stars (out of 5 Stars)

The packaging is beautiful.
The text informative and a good read. Each CD is discussed in the 65 page booklet, with many photos I've never seen before. Cool poster too. This one's made to last.

Some of these songs I feel like I've never heard before.
Of course, I have, but I guess it's actually been awhile since I sat down and listened to the music, as Mr. Everett True reminds us (so very often) to do. The sound is as clean as you can get, considering the source material.

If you somehow manage to get this, you will not be disappointed.

Yeah, I listened to it all. Not my cup of tea. In fact, it was rough getting through it, in parts. It's not terrible, just different.

Of course the same has been said, at the time, for all kinds of artists experimenting or collaborating, and now said projects are seen (by some) as masterpieces. Think "Metal Machine Music" by Lou Reed, "Trans" by Neil Young, etc.

Who knows? In the end, it's always good to see an artist trying on different things.

I'd still like to see Daniel pair up with a number of other musicians (Jad Fair, Eels, Paleface, Weird Paul, etc.) and do an original "Children's Record." THAT would be fun.

We all know that with Daniel, there's always 5 or 6 "completed albums in the can." So, if he wanted to, I'm sure there could be a new release every year or so. Not to mention the Danny and the Nightmares material, which is always interesting.

The way I look at it, there's so much Daniel out there, live recordings, lost tapes, alternative tapes, mp3's, etc., it would take a long time to get "everything," and even then, you know it wouldn't be everything!
